Dick H. Veltkamp

June 6, 1932 - September 13, 2014

Inwood, Iowa - Dick Veltkamp, 82, of Inwood, died Saturday, September 13, 2014 at the Rock Rapids Health Centre. A family prayer service will be held at 12:15 p.m. Wednesday, September 17, 2014 at Porter Funeral Home in Rock Valley with burial to follow at Valley View Cemetery. Memorial service will be at 2 p.m., Wednesday at First Reformed Church, Inwood, Iowa with Rev. Rob Horstman officiating. Visitation with the family present will be 6-7:30 pm Tuesday, September 16, 2014 at Porter Funeral Home at Inwood, Iowa. Condolences may be left for the family at www.porterfuneralhomes.com.

Dick was born June 6, 1932 at Rock Valley, Iowa, the son of Albert and Rolena (Moorlag) Veltkamp. He attended the Rock Valley Christian School through 8th grade. Dick married Sylvia Woudstra on June 15, 1951. They lived in Sanborn, Iowa, where Dick owned and operated the Sanborn Body Shop. Dick and Sylvia lived and worked in Florida, California, Colorado, and then Inwood, Iowa.

He has always enjoyed restoring antique cars. Dick was active in church serving as elder and deacon, enjoyed spending the winters in Florida for the last fifteen years, and most of all, loved being with his children, grand and great-grandchildren. Dick went to the Rock Rapids Health Centre on August 26 for rehab after a sudden illness.

Surviving relatives include his wife, Sylvia of Inwood; three children: Don (Jane) Veltkamp of Yankton, South Dakota, Sheryl (Larry) Boeve of Doon, Iowa, and Jay (Alejandra) Veltkamp of San Jose, Costa Rica; eight grandchildren; 15 great-grandchildren; sister, Henrietta Haak of Hills, Minnesota; brothers-in-law, Gerrit (Arlis) Vande Kamp of George, Iowa, Al (June) Woudstra of Orange City, Iowa; sisters-in-law, Sally De Groot of Hull, Iowa, Marilyn Kroeze of Orange City, Iowa, Joyce Vande Griend of Hull, Iowa, and Vernelle Kuyper of Orange City, Iowa.

Dick was preceded in death by his parents, Albert and Rolena; sisters, Grace (Peter) Jacobsma, and Jean Vande Kamp; brothers-in-law, Gerald Haak, John De Groot, Gary Kroeze, LeRoy Woudstra, Bernie Vande Griend, and Percy Vander Tuig.
